Celebrate 250 years of American History on our award winning small-group walking tour includes tickets to the top of the Washington Monument, so you don't have to wait in line at 7am for same-day tickets! Let us explain the history & stories behind the memorials on the National Mall! While encouraging reflection & respect, we keep the tour engaging & fun. • Lincoln Memorial - see the famous statue, hear about our 16th President, see where MLK, Jr. stood to give the "I Have A Dream Speech." • Vietnam Veterans Memorial - hear the stories behind the wall of names of those killed and missing in action. • Korean War Veterans Memorial - see the 19 statues representing servicemen. • MLK Memorial - honor our Dr. King at the newest memorial on the Tidal Basin. • WWII Memorial - find Kilroy hidden amongst the columns honoring the states and territories. • White House - see the south lawn of the White House where Marine One lands.

What are the best things to do in Washington DC?
+
Washington is the rare city where the headline attractions cost nothing and the scarce resource is access. Timed entry to the Smithsonian museums, Capitol and White House tours, and the night monument runs by bike or bus are what fill up. When is the best time to visit Washington DC?
+
Late March to April for cherry blossom, or September to November for cool museum weather. Booking patterns follow the same curve: prices and queues climb in peak weeks, while shoulder season gives you better availability on the top-ranked experiences and more room to change plans.
